What is liquid cooling in data centers?

Liquid cooling in data centers refers to the use of liquid coolant to absorb and dissipate heat from servers and other hardware. This method is more efficient than traditional air cooling, allowing for better temperature control and energy savings. Liquid cooling systems can be designed to integrate seamlessly into existing infrastructures, providing a scalable solution for modern data centers facing increasing thermal challenges.
Liquid cooling improves energy efficiency by utilizing liquids that have a higher heat capacity than air, allowing for more effective heat transfer. This means that less energy is required to maintain optimal operating temperatures. Additionally, liquid cooling systems can operate at lower temperatures, further reducing the energy needed for cooling, which can lead to significant cost savings over time.
Yes, liquid cooling is suitable for a wide range of data centers, especially those with high-density computing requirements. It can be adapted to various configurations and is particularly beneficial for environments where traditional air cooling methods struggle to maintain optimal temperatures. Whether for small server rooms or large-scale data centers, liquid cooling can enhance performance and efficiency.
Liquid cooling systems typically require regular maintenance to ensure optimal performance. This includes checking coolant levels, monitoring for leaks, and ensuring that pumps and heat exchangers are functioning correctly. However, with proper installation and monitoring, maintenance can be minimal compared to traditional cooling systems, which often require more frequent interventions.
